domingo, 27 de enero de 2013

Crear gráficas para la web

Además de insertar un gráfico previamente realizado en formato de imagen, Google nos permite realizar gráficos sencillos mediante una api disponible para todo el mundo. Sin embargo, aunque esta api sea de Google, en su servicio web de Google Sites no es posible utilizarla como api sino como un widget que ya está incluido en el servicio. Es decir, que en lugar de editar el html del Google Sites insertando el código correspondiente, la inserción de las gráficas se realizan de otro modo. Por ejemplo, el gráfico siguiente:




El proceso para conseguirlo es sencillo. Únicamente hay que hacer una hoja de cálculo en Google Drive donde aparezcan ordenados los datos y el sistema se encarga de realizar la gráfica, que puede ser lineal, de columnas, de barras, de países, etcétera.

El proceso lo he resumido en el siguiente vídeo-tutorial:



El resultado es muy vistoso y limpio. Las posibilidades de generar gráficas es enorme y, ante todo, muy sencillas de realizar. Por ejemplo, una gráfica con países tendría este resultado con una tabla en la que estén en una columna, los nombres de los países (en inglés o en castellano) y, en la otra, los datos:


Para insertar estas gráficas en cualquier web mediante código (que no sea Google Sites) hay que aprovechar la api de Google Chart donde no resultaría muy difícil editar el código de ejemplo que se proporciona hasta conseguir el resultado deseado.